    Big club Arsenal certainly got all the breaks from Mark Clattenberg in their 2-0 victory over Hull earlier:-

    Alexis Sanchez scored twice as title-chasing Arsenal beat relegation-threatened Hull in controversial circumstances in the Premier League. The hosts had been on top when the ball came off forward Sanchez's hand and ended up in the net on 34 minutes.

    He added a penalty in injury-time which was awarded after Sam Clucas was sent off for handball from Lucas Perez's header.
